Live Case Study Call – November 10 2022 (Hashimoto’s Thyroiditis)

Case Overview:

  • Ultimate goal: understand what is going on with her thyroid and GI issues
  • 41yo
  • Mom of 2
  • Weight: 54k, after Covid, gained 7k – difficult to lose; wants to get back to 52.5kg
  • Felt vibrant/well: summer 2022
  • Concern: parents are aging
  • Two things: less anxiety, more active
  • No serious illness/hospitalization
  • Sleeps well (6-7 hours), 10/11pm – 630am
  • Cycle: 6 days of flow; regular; bit of bloating but not overly symptomatic; was taking birth control in her 20s (for contraception); no vagina infections/reproductive concerns
  • GI Symptoms: constipation, diarrhea, gas, bloating (started in her 20s)
  • Used to take a lot of laxatives; gas was really bad in her 20s
  • Supplements & Medications: thyroxine (87.5g/day), liposomal Vit C/D, omega-3s, zinc 30mg, selenium, probiotic
  • ABX history, unknown
  • Toxin Exposure: mercury fillings but they have been removed
  • Dental health during childhood: not ideal; currently has 3 missing teeth (bridge/implant)
  • 28: overactive thyroid; was told she has Graves and that she would eventually have an underactive thyroid; recent doc questioned if he actually has Graves or just the initial stages of Hashimotos (body speeds up when it senses a need); body fluctuates
  • Thyroid went underactive in her 30s. 
  • Energy = okay
  • Seeing a therapist; studying to be a health coach
  • Recent injury holding her back from physical activity
  • Mostly whole foods; tries to make healthier choices
  • Cravings: sugar, coffee

Symptoms:

  • Hives, allergic breakouts, dry-skin, hair-loss
  • Frequently feeling cold, excessive sweating
  • GI symptoms
  • Memory loss
  • Anxiety, anger, irritability, aggressiveness, mood swings
  • Low libido
  • Genital itch; discharge

WHAT’S GOING ON?

  • Is coffee playing a role in her anxiety and irregular heartbeat?
  • Sugar cravings at night; could it be the result of not having a well-rounded diet throughout the day (i.e., not enough fats/protein)?
  • What can lead to cravings?
    • Insulin resistance or some blood sugar issue?
    • Yeast overgrowth
  • Birth Control effects: depletes B vitamins; indirectly leads to low bile which can impact digestive function

LABS:

  • MCV: size of red blood cells; something is causing: low b9, b12 or vit C
    • Birth control depletes B vitamins
  • Lymphocytes: high; possibly a viral infection when labs were done
  • Calcium: lower end; potentially due to low intake
  • Magnesium (serum): uncertain since it is serum levels not tissue levels
  • B12: blood levels okay but uncertain if levels in the cells are okay (need RBC B12); if RBC B12 not getting into cell it could an issue of mercury toxicity
  • Thyroid Antibodies: high
  • TSH: less than 1; might be too much 
  • Free T4: slightly above upper half; medication working
  • Free T3: slightly love than half; may not be converting well
  • Cortisol: low; how does relate to thyroid?  Thyroid/Adrenal connection; cortisol affects hormone receptors; need to understand why cortisol so low?
